In a real sense, estate planning and estate administration are mirror images, two complementary sides of the laws encompassing the transfer of assets either before or after death.  Generally, estate planning deals with valuing assets and deciding how one's assets should be distributed, while estate administration (sometimes called probate), involves carrying out the decedent's wishes as specified in legal documents (or, the intestate successions laws).  What a person told another person during life usually has very little to do with the actual distribution in the face of joint ownership, will provisions and the intestate succession act.  The key point is that proper estate planning can facilitate an estate administration in that it can assure that a decedent's property ends up with the proper recipients without undue taxation, and as quickly as possible.
